Muscat : In line with its efforts to enhance community engagement, Oman Investment and Finance Company "Khedmah" has renewed its collaboration with the Oman Charity Organization to provide financial support for a number of initiatives implemented by the Organization within the Sultanate. This agreement is part of Khedmah's social responsibility initiatives to drive social and economic development, and expand cooperation with charities that seek to assist individuals and families in need.

Under the terms agreed upon, the Oman Charity Organization will disburse this contribution to the support programs determined by the Organization in accordance with the requirements it specifies, which include providing support to a number of families in the Sultanate and a number of emergency cases that require support.

“Khedmah” has been the Sultanate's leading billing and Collection Company for four decades, providing a central point for customers to pay all utility bills through its network of 68 branches covering various governorates and states of the Sultanate, in addition to ATMs spread around the Sultanate, as well as its electronic platforms such as the “Khedmah” application and website.
